About the wine

The wines are made for Mendoza Club at a winery in Mendoza, Argentina, that has become famous in just a few years. We can't reveal more here. Why No, the winery doesn't fear its reputation for shabby wines! Quite the contrary, this is where great Malbec, spicy elegance, highly rated and sought after internationally, come from here, and so are the Mendoza Club wines, wonderfully fresh Malbec from the best locations, located over 1000 m above sea level, with almost pure limestone as a base, and that at a very fair price, so do you fear the competition in your own house? Spontaneous fermentation, rigorous selection and above all wines from lovers for lovers, this is really about enjoyment!

Tasting note
Lady Macbeth — noble, dark feminine appearance, coolly calculating, yet with compassion. First deep dark, noble fruit, inscrutable, sometimes cool, unapproachable, ash, dark minerality and bitter vegetable notes, then again the noble. Dark, feminine elegance, cool, sweet notes. Feminine on the palate, dark tart elegance, cassis, tart herbs, medicinal, cool and slender, the strategist, quiet and calm, yet with dark power, dark minerality, cool, tart freshness, but also a gentle vein, soft on the palate the cool sweet fruit. Great, tragic character of cool, dark, bitter elegance. In the collection, the Lady Malbec.

Vinification
Rigorous yield reduction and highly selective manual harvesting. Gentle maceration for 25 days, gentle pressing, fermentation with the vineyard's own yeasts, aging in half new and used small French oak barrels for approx. 18 months.
